The last few years we stayed at the Westender for at least a week each time and stayed in the Second floor corner room with a balcony in the new building - can't remember if its called the Almond Suite...It is fantastic...no better views in my opinion! It is sooo private but open and nice furniture (read actually comfortable) Big couch and a chair or two in the room and a kitchenette...we asked for a hot plate last time. I loved staying out there but I understand the dilemma of not walking to see other action. But it is so easy to be dropped off anywhere you want and walk all day if you want. You might not feel you are part of the "action" out at the Westender but it has a sweet vibe and you don't feel like you are in the middle of the tourism machine. The other aspect is meals. Part of the fun is checking out a variety of places. We used to go in town every day usually and check out lunch places and then head home bringing some snacks or planning on eating at the Westender. It's a great place, at least it was for us.
